How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 89120?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 89120 Studio Apartments | $1,644 | $1,635 | $1,660 |
| 89120 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,354 | $1,035 | $3,503 |
| 89120 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,615 | $1,026 | $5,234 |
| 89120 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,050 | $1,500 | $4,317 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 89120 ZIP Code
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 89120 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 89120 ranges from $1,035 to $3,503 with an average monthly rent of $1,354.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 89120 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 89120 range from $1,026 to $5,234.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,615.
How expensive are 89120 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 20 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 89120 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,500 to $4,317 - averaging $2,050 for the location.
